Understanding Private Money Lenders

Private money lenders are individuals or entities that lend their personal funds to real estate investors. Unlike traditional banks, they often offer more flexible terms and faster approval processes. Specializing in fix-and-flip projects means they understand the unique risks and rewards involved in renovating properties for resale.

Tips for Connecting with Specialized Lenders

When approaching private money lenders, it's important to demonstrate your experience and knowledge of fix-and-flip projects. Prepare a clear investment plan, including the property's potential value after renovation, your timeline, and expected returns.

Building Trust and Credibility

Establish credibility by sharing past successful projects, providing references, and offering transparent financial information. Building a strong relationship can lead to repeat funding opportunities.
